Nano-to-Macro Transport Processes
Video Lectures
Displaying all 25 video lectures.
Lecture 1
Play Video
Intro to Nanotechnology, Nanoscale Transport Phenomena
Lecture 2
Play Video
Characteristic Time and Length, Simple Kinetic Theory
Lecture 3
Play Video
Schrödinger Equation and Material Waves
Lecture 4
Play Video
Solutions to Schrödinger Equation, Energy Quantization
Lecture 5
Play Video
Electronic Levels in One-Dimensional Lattice Chain
Lecture 6
Play Video
Crystal Bonding & Electronic Energy Levels in Crystals
Lecture 7
Play Video
Phonon Energy Levels in Crystal and Crystal Structures
Lecture 8
Play Video
Density of States and Statistical Distributions
Lecture 9
Play Video
Specific Heat and Planck's Law
Lecture 10
Play Video
Fundamental of Statistical Thermodynamics
Lecture 11
Play Video
Energy Transfer by Waves: Plane Waves
Lecture 12
Play Video
EM Waves: Reflection at a Single Interface
Lecture 13
Play Video
EM Wave Propagation Through Thin Films & Multilayers
Lecture 14
Play Video
Wave Phenomena and Landauer Formalism
Lecture 15
Play Video
Particle Description, Liouville & Boltzmann Equations
Lecture 16
Play Video
Fermi Golden Rule and Relaxation Time Approximation
Lecture 17
Play Video
Solutions to Boltzmann Equation: Diffusion Laws
Lecture 18
Play Video
Electron Transport and Thermoelectric Effects
Lecture 19
Play Video
Classical Size Effects, Parallel Direction
Lecture 20
Play Video
Classical Size Effects, Perpendicular Direction
Lecture 21
Play Video
Slip Condition, Coupled Energy Transport & Conversion
Lecture 22
Play Video
PN Junction, Diode and Photovoltaic Cells
Lecture 23
Play Video
Liquids: Brownian Motion and Forces in Liquids
Lecture 24
Play Video
Electrical Double Layer, Size Effects in Phase Change
Lecture 25
Play Video
Statistical Foundation for Molecular Dynamics Simulation
